Analyst, Investment Operations

Principal Financial Group is a leading financial services company, and they are seeking an Analyst for their Investment Operations team. The role involves performing routine and intermediate tasks related to investment lifecycle support, account reconciliation, and compliance, while collaborating with various internal and external stakeholders.

Responsibilities

Perform routine & intermediate recurring procedures, analysis and report preparation to support the lifecycle of investments in a global infrastructure
Identify and resolve problems following established guidelines; raise complex problems or issue to senior team members
Conduct special analyses and/or studies
Responsible for account reconciliation, reporting, transaction management, portfolio analysis and reporting, compliance, data and/or trade support activities
Support global investment initiatives through participation in projects, process reviews and/or system enhancements
Under general direction, independently execute routine & intermediate transactions and resolve problems
Establish new securities, compliance rules, new accounts, and or new reports to ensure readiness for trading, reconciliation, settlement and/or the client reporting process
Identify and resolve issues associated with client data, trade breaks, reconciliation breaks, and/or compliance breaches
Prepare reports and maintain controls in alignment with internal policies and clients' needs
Interface with internal and external personnel including senior operations staff, legal, relationship management, IT, banks, brokers, custodians, portfolio managers, and/or traders to obtain information and resolve problems
Enhance understanding of Principal Global Investors' products, team procedures, and clients' needs through self-initiated research, participation in available training programs and involvement in on-going investment activities
Perform other job related duties or special projects as required
